CV Therapeutics’ Ranexa for Chronic Angina

April 20, 2004 by admin · Leave a Comment 

On April 20, 2004 CV Therapeutics released data from its Monotherapy Assessment of Ranolazine In Stable Angina (MARISA) trial. The company reported that patients with chronic angina taking Ranexa™ (ranolazine) had a statistically significant increase in symptom-limited exercise duration at trough drug concentrations.
